Northshire Bookstore Review(s)

Reviewed By... Karen Frank

Once again the Haywards teach us by example. Lovely photographs and detailed illustrations, sound advice and their usual pervasive combination of hard work and humor make reading and owning this book compulsory for anyone who gardens in the Northeast. Somehow they are able to communicate the endless possibilities of a gardening life without overwhelming the "garden dreamer".


Publisher Comments

How to keep any garden looking its best, through the seasons and through the years.

Gardening is the primary recreational activity of Americans. Since the 1980s, when gardening caught fire as a national passion, we have spent billions of dollars on what we grow for our own pleasure; and in all that time, not one book has been published on the broad subject of garden maintenance.

For twenty-five years, the Haywards, expert horticultural consultants and authors of many books and articles, have been tending their own garden in Vermont. Here, beautiful photographs illustrate how and what the Haywards do in their garden from earliest spring until snowfall: pruning trees and shrubs; planting, staking, and dividing perennials; and edging, deadheading, and weeding. They also include many tips for reducing maintenance. Their advice can be put to work in the reader's garden, regardless of size or location. Line drawings by Elayne Sears give more details on specific techniques. Anecdotal, encouraging, and crammed with information, this is a gorgeous treatment of a very practical subject. 237 photographs, 16 drawings.

Gordon Hayward, an acclaimed garden designer and lecturer, is the author of five previous books. His wife, Mary Hayward, grew up gardening in the Cotswolds in England. They live and garden in Westminster, Vermont. Their previous books include The Intimate Garden, Your House, Your Garden, and Stone in the Garden.
